Gryphons even series defeating Golden Hawks 3-2

WATERLOO, Ont.- The Gryphon men's hockey team evened their playoff series tonight following a 3-2 win over the Laurier Golden Hawks in Waterloo, Ont. The third and deciding game of the best-of-three series will now take place Sunday (Feb. 17) in Guelph at 7:30 p.m.
 
Third year forward JT. MacDonald (Niagara Falls, Ont.) scored at 18:59 in the third period to secure the victory for the Gryphons and force a game three in the series.
 
The Gryphons had to come from behind for the win after the Golden Hawks scored their goals at the six and eight minute mark in the first period. Guelph then earned both their goals in the second half of the first period to tie of the game. Rookie Nicklas Huard (Thunder Bay, Ont.) scored both goals for the Gryphons at 9:50 and 15:40 to even the score at 2-all to finish the first period. The rest of the game was contested scoreless until MacDonalds winner in the third.  
 
Andrew Loverock (Elmvale, Ont.) made 25 saves for the win. The Gryphons outshot the Golden Hawks 41-27 in the contest.
